Understanding TCF Exam Costs: A Comprehensive Guide
The Test de Connaissance du Français (TCF) is a standardized assessment utilized to evaluate the French language proficiency of non-native speakers. It's frequently a requirement for those looking to study or operate in France or any Francophone country. While striving prospects concentrate on preparation and honing their language skills, understanding the expenses included with the TCF Test Registration test is equally crucial. This blog site post will provide a comprehensive breakdown of the TCF exam costs, associated charges, and ideas on how to manage these expenditures.
What is the TCF Exam?
The TCF is administered by France's Centre International d'Études Pédagogiques (CIEP) and is commonly acknowledged globally. The test examines prospects in different locations, including listening understanding, written comprehension, and oral expression.

The cost of taking the TCF examination varies depending on numerous elements:

Location of the Exam Center: The TCF is offered at different locations worldwide. Each center may charge different fees.

Kind Of TCF Exam: There are several variations of the TCF Certificate Validity, including TCF DAP (for students applying to greater education), TCF ANF (French nationality), and TCF TP (general French proficiency). Each type may have a various expense structure.

Extra Fees: Candidates might incur extra charges for rescheduling, acquiring transcripts, or asking for additional services.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is the credibility duration of TCF results?
The TCF results are valid for two years post-examination. Candidates must ensure their ratings are present, particularly if they are requesting jobs or scholastic programs with particular deadlines.
2. Can I retake the TCF exam?
Yes, prospects can retake the TCF exam. Nevertheless, most centers will charge full fees for each attempt, so preparing thoroughly is a good idea to decrease retakes.
3. Is there a distinction between TCF Language Test Cost and DELF/DALF?
Yes, TCF is a basic efficiency test, while DELF (Diplôme d'Études en Langue Française) and DALF (Diplôme Approfondi de Langue Française) are diploma-level examinations that evaluate language abilities at different levels (A1 to C2).
